Freeman v. US, 16-2694

In a regulatory takings action, arising from an application to mine nickel, chromium, and iron ore from the Siskiyou National Forest, the Court of Federal Claims' dismissal for lack of subject matter jurisdiction is affirmed where: 1) plaintiff's claims are not ripe, because the United States Forest Service has not reached a final decision on its application; and 2) the futility exception does not excuse plaintiff's failure to secure a final decision.
